A cause and effect structure uses the pattern of “If… Then…” If ABC happens, then XYZ will … WebCause and effect words are words that express the relationship between two events or actions. They are used to explain why something happened and what the result was. In other words, cause and effect words help to establish a logical connection between events or actions. WebApr 8, 2024 · Definition. In composition, cause and effect is a method of paragraph or essay development in which a writer analyzes the reasons for—and/or the consequences of—an action, event, or decision.
